Comprehending Panel Fitting
Panel fitting involves installing, protecting, and aligning panels in a defined setup. Panels might be made from various materials, consisting of metal, wood, glass, and composite products. The process differs based on the type of application but often requires tools and precision to ensure a perfect fit.
Kinds Of Panels Used

Composite Panels: Often utilized in construction due to their resilience and lightweight properties. They are generally formed from two thin layers of product enclosing a lightweight core.

Metal Panels: Common in architectural applications, metal panels provide durability and a modern visual. Aluminum and steel are popular choices.

Glass Panels: Glass is known for its aesthetic appeal and energy performance. It is commonly used in commercial buildings and façades.

Wood Panels: Wood supplies a timeless look and is often used in property applications. Plywood, MDF, and particle board are popular options.

Plastic Panels: Used in various industrial applications, plastic panels are lightweight and resistant to deterioration.
The Panel Fitting Process

Preparation: The area where the panels will be fitted is prepared, guaranteeing a clean and level surface.

Measurement and Marking: Precise measurements are crucial. Panels are determined and marked according to particular measurements and positioning requirements.

Cutting: If necessary, panels are cut to fit specific measurements using proper tools such as saws or routers.

Dry Fitting: This action includes positioning panels in their designated positions without permanent accessory to validate fit.

Protecting Panels: Once pleased with the fit, panels are completely protected utilizing proper fasteners or adhesives.

Finishing Touches: After securing, ending up touches such as sealing and painting might be used to improve look and secure the materials.
Tools and Equipment Required

Measuring Tape: For determining measurements precisely.

Saw: Used for cutting panels to size.

Drill: For developing holes to secure panels together.

Screwdriver: For driving screws into materials.

Level: Ensures that panels are installed straight and even.

Caulk and Sealant: Used for sealing edges and joints.

Security Gear: Protective eyeglasses, gloves, and masks are essential when dealing with power tools and materials.
Benefits of Proper Panel Fitting

Structural Stability: Well-fitted panels add to the total strength and strength of a structure.

Aesthetic Appeal: Neatly fitted panels can substantially enhance the visual appeal of a building or item.

Minimized Maintenance: Proper installation lessens the threat of damage and reduces the need for ongoing maintenance.
Challenges in Panel Fitting
While panel fitting is fairly straightforward, several challenges can emerge throughout the procedure. Below are some typical concerns:

Misalignment: Incorrect measurements or installation can cause misaligned panels, requiring rework.

Material Expansion or Contraction: Physical changes in materials due to temperature or humidity can affect fitment, specifically in wood and metal panels.

Surface Irregularities: Uneven surfaces can make complex the fitting process, requiring additional preparation.

Weather: External factors such as rain or wind can hinder outside panel installation.
Frequently Asked Questions about Panel Fitting
Q: What materials are frequently used for panel fitting?A: Common materials include metal, composite materials, wood, glass, and plastic panels. Each product has particular advantages based on the application.
